Invesco Water Resources ETF (NASDAQ:PHO – Get Free Report) was the target of a large drop in short interest in the month of February. As of February 15th, there was short interest totalling 39,800 shares, a drop of 36.3% from the January 31st total of 62,500 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 70,700 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 0.6 days.

Invesco Water Resources ETF Company Profile
PowerShares Water Resources Portfolio (the Fund) seeks investment results that generally correspond to the price yield of the NASDAQ OMX US Water Index (the Underlying Index). The Fund generally will invest at least 90% of its total assets in common stocks that comprise the Underlying Index. The Underlying Index seeks to track the performance of the United States exchange-listed companies that create products designed to conserve and purify water for homes, businesses and industries.
